 Simplifying Patient Flow and Improving Coordination of Resources 

Improved healthcare outcomes and higher patient satisfaction depend largely on effective patient flow. Modern hospitals have re-engineered their activities by using integrated resource management systems that optimize every phase of the patient experience. Digital check-in systems, innovative scheduling techniques, and real-time tracking technologies reduce waiting times and bottlenecks. Additionally, incorporating specialized medical chairs enhances patient comfort and facilitates smoother transitions during procedures, contributing to streamlined operations. This simplification of procedures ensures efficient allocation of clinical resources, promoting better transitions from admission to discharge and fostering a more responsive treatment environment. 

 Integrated systems linking several departments and simplifying communication produce improved resource coordination. Coordinated care paths help healthcare teams concentrate on patient treatment instead of logistics and help clear administrative obstacles. Automated tracking, better interdepartmental communication, and enhanced scheduling taken together provide a coherent operating flow. This all-encompassing control of patient mobility not only increases operational effectiveness but also gives patients a more fulfilling and stress-free experience, therefore improving their health results and the quality of the services provided.
